> Steps:
> 1) On an existing cluster, Delete Ambari Infra service
> 2) At time of deletion, there will be a popup which shows Recommended Config changes
> 3) Unselect the recommended config change and continue
> Expected:
> Config change should not be applied
> Acutal:
> Config change was applied regardless
